This book helps designers prepare polished and effective presentations using the wealth of computer tools available today. It explains the value and uses of specific software applications, hardware, and other communications technology in order to help designers successfully market their services to prospective clients. It also explains how to intelligently add these new technologies to a design firm's existing marketing processes.

Charles is Project Manager and Lead Designer for C4 Studio, a Miami--based company which helps architecture and design firms maximize their productivity with computer hardware and software solutions. He is also an assistant professor of architecture at the University of Miami. Karen M. Brown is CEO of C4 Studio. They are the authors of Computers in the Professional Practice of Design.
